M4835 | DPN | Estrogen Receptor |
Diarylpropionitrile | ||
DPN is a highly potent estrogen ERβ receptor agonist with a 70-fold selectivity over ERα with EC50 values are 0.85 and 66 nM,respectively. | ||
M9086 | NAD+ | Enzymes & Coenzymes |
β-DPN; β-NAD; Coenzyme 1; Nadide;β-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ide | ||
NAD+, n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ide, is a coenzyme that transfers hydrogen ions and is formed by the coupling of ribosylnicotinamide 5'-diphosphate to adenosine 5'-phosphate via pyrophosphate bonding. NAD+ is the oxidized form of NADH. NAD+ is a coenzyme that is formed by the coupling of ribosylnicotinamide 5'-diphosphate to adenosine 5 '-phosphate coupled by pyrophosphate bonding. | ||
M10606 | Radiprodil (RGH-896) | NMDA |
RGH-896 | ||
Radiprodil (also known as RGH-896) is an orally active and selective NMDA receptors antagonist which was evaluated as potential treatment of neuropathic pain associated with diabetic peripheral neuropathy (DPNP). | ||
M21118 | HSK16149 | Calcium Channel |
HSK16149 is an oral γ-aminobutyric acid analog and a novel voltage-gated calcium channel (VGCC) α2δ subunit ligand for studies related to diabetic peripheral neuralgia (DPNP). |
